Quote:
Originally Posted by JRCool View Post
When you download the file, where do you save it to so it'll show up in your game? I'm wondering this for buildings and terrains aswell, sorry I'm not too "file smart" lol.
You have to move them into the plugins folder which is contained in the SimCity 4 folder which should be in my documents
Then, you'll find it in the game under the landmarks section
